Session on Structural Materials

The primary purpose of Structural materials is to transmit or support a force. Structural materials can be metallic, ceramic, polymeric or a composite between these materials. Uses can be in automobiles and aircraft, construction of building and roads, in components used for helmet or armour, in energy production like turbine blades or in microelectronics. Numerous branches of technology require the materials, which combine the structural strength with better resistance of electricity and heat optical and other various properties.

Session on Functional Materials

Functional Materials manages the materials improvement that have characteristic properties and functions like ferroelectricity, piezoelectricity and magnetism. Functional materials exploit vital and multiple roles in progress of energy efficient, green technologies, transforming mechanical energy to electrical energy in piezoelectric materials, or providing electrical control of magnetic properties. The piezoelectric effect has become a part of many technologies applicable in day to day life. It is also crucial in many areas like healthcare and automotive industries and environmental monitoring.

Session on Graphene and Quantum Dots

Graphene is an interesting material which is getting a lot of attention since the Nobel prize of Andre Geim and Konstantin Novoselov in 2010 for physics, who first isolated Graphene in 2004. Scientists everywhere throughout the world keep on constantly research and patent graphene to take in its different properties and conceivable applications, which incorporates contact screens, PC chips, batteries, supercapacitors, DNA sequencing, water channels, solar based cells and antennas.

Quantum dots are semiconductor nanoparticles that glow a specific color after light illumination. The color in which they glow based on nanoparticle size. Researchers are working on the use of quantum dots in displays for applications ranging from cell phone to large screen televisions that would consume less power than current displays.

Session on Biomaterials and Biomedical devices

Biomaterials are important to the development of numerous leading edge medical devices and products including biodegradable sutures, bone screws, pins, poles and plates, and scaffolds for recovering bone, ligament and blood vessels. The third-generation biomaterials combine the resorbable and bioactive property, with the goal of creating materials that, once implanted, will enable the body to heal itself whereas the second-generation biomaterials were designed to be resorbable or bioactive.

Biomaterials can be reengineered into formed or machined parts, coatings, filaments, foams and fabrics for use in biomedical devices. These may incorporate heart valves, hip joint substitutions, dental implants, or contact lens. The biodegradable and bio-absorbable property of biomaterials made them to disposed of step by step from the body in the wake of fulfilling a function.

Session on Smart Materials and Metamaterials

The properties of Smart materials make them respond to changes in their condition. This implies one of their properties can be changed by an external condition, for example, temperature, light, pressure or power. This change is reversible and can be repeated commonly. There are an extensive variety of smart materials. Each offer distinctive properties that can be changed.

Metamaterials are a new kind of manufactured substance and are macroscopic composites having a synthetic, three-dimensional, intermittent cellular architecture intended to deliver an optimized combination, not accessible in nature, of at least two reactions to particular excitation. Researchers have already utilized metamaterials to make a cloaking device that works with microwaves. Different applications for metamaterials incorporate super lenses, cutting edge handheld electronic devices, advanced generation of solar energy, smart window materials.

Session on Textile Materials and Fibers

Material filaments (Textile fibres) exist in great variety and are utilized for many applications in a variety of structures. Significantly more could be composed on their place in materials science and innovation

Around 80% of the world's material filaments are presently in light of cellulose or polyester, 18% on nylon, polyacrylonitrile and polypropylene, and 2% on proteins. Some vinyl polymers, which have not accomplished wide market acknowledgment, and the more up to date elite and strength filaments, which are costly, represent around 0.5% of newer high performance and speciality fibres, which are costly. The wide variety is accomplished by size, shape, process parameters, copolymerization, added substances, and finishes.

Session on Dielectric, Optical and Magnetic Materials

Generally, the dielectrics are non-metallic materials with high resistivity. They are essentially insulators, that means when a voltage is applied no current will flow through the material Dry air is used in variable capacitors and an excellent dielectric. Distilled water is a fair dielectric and vacuum is an exceptionally more efficient dielectric.

Optical properties of materials characterize the response of those materials to incident electromagnetic radiation. Different sorts of optical materials are utilized for large number of applications including transparent glasses and ceramics with particular transmission, reflection, and retention properties for protecting applications.

It is hard to envision a world without magnetic materials, and they are becoming more essential in the improvement of present day society. Non-polluting electric vehicles will depend on productive engines utilizing progressed magnetic materials. The telecommunications industry is continually striving for speedier data transmission and scaling down of devices, both of which require advancement of enhanced magnetic materials.

Session on Metals, Alloys and Intermetallic compounds

Metal is an incomprehensibly expansive term that takes in everything from lead (a super heavy metal) and aluminium (a super-light one) to mercury (a metal that is ordinarily a fluid) and sodium (a metal sufficiently delicate to cut like cheddar that, joined with chlorine, you can sprinkle on your food—as salt). In science, a metal is a component that promptly forms positive particles (cations) and has metallic bonds.

The properties and the crystal structures of intermetallic compounds frequently differ from those of their constituents. Notwithstanding the ordinary valences of their segments, the relative sizes of the molecules and the proportion of the total number of valence electrons to the total number of atoms affect the intermetallic compounds composition.

Session on Corrosion and Corrosion Protection

Corrosion is a risky and to a great degree exorbitant issue. As a result of it, bridges and buildings can fall, oil pipelines break, leak of chemical plants. Electrical devices which are corroded can cause fires and different issues, eroded therapeutic implants may prompt blood poisoning, and air contamination has caused corrosion harm around the globe. Corrosion threatens the secure disposal of radioactive waste that must be put away in containers for a huge number of years.

A few metals can be treated with lasers to give them a non-crystalline structure, which opposes corrosion. In galvanization, iron or steel is covered with the more dynamic zinc; this structures a galvanic cell where the zinc consumes instead of the iron. Different metals are prevented by electroplating with a latent or passivating metal. Non-metallic coatings — plastics, paints, and oils — can likewise prevent corrosion.

Session on Coating, Composite and Ceramic Materials

With the innovative advancements in materials mining, engineering and processing, the present coating materials market may contain a huge number of various selections of materials. A noteworthy thought for most coating processes is that the coating is to be connected at a controlled thickness, and various distinctive procedures are being used to accomplish this control, extending from a basic brush for painting a wall, to some exceptionally costly electronics applying coatings in the electronics business.

Most composites are made by taking one material (the lattice) and having it surround filaments or sections of a stronger material (the support). Engineers have numerous options amid the manufacturing procedure to figure out what the properties of the subsequent composite will be. Present day aeronautics has been the essential driver for composite materials, as it has greater demand for materials that are both light and strong.

With the advancement of innovation, ceramics materials are presently being produced in a research center under the watchful eye of a researcher. Ceramic materials are utilized as a part of electronics based on their composition, they might be semiconducting, superconducting, ferroelectric, or an insulator.

Global Market for Polymer-derived Ceramics

Polymer derived ceramics are another class of cutting edge materials created by warm deterioration of polymeric precursors. This material has numerous focal points over expectedly delivered ceramics production, for example, impurity level, lower fabrication temperature, homogeneous dissemination of components and cost effectiveness. They are amorphous in nature, with brilliant high-temperature properties along with oxidation and creep resistance.

The market size of worldwide polymer determined ceramics production is fragmented in view of its composes and end-utilize. Polymer determined ceramics have amazing quality contrasted with other customary ceramics production, for example, steel, alumina and compounds.

The worldwide market for polymer ceramics production expanded from $437.6 million of every 2017 to $712.4 million by 2022, at a compound yearly development rate (CAGR) of 10.2% amid 2017-2022. North American market for polymer got pottery expanded from $123.1 million of every 2017 to $201.7million by 2022, at a CAGR of 10.4% amid 2017-2022. Asia-Pacific market for polymer got pottery expanded from $172.6 million out of 2017 to $284.7 million by 2022, at a CAGR of 10.5% amid 2017-2022.
